Transaction 5181fb1efa895fdd1320d06092810cf918cefdba54bb78c03561965f82352bc0
1 Input
1 Output
-
5181fb1efa895fdd1320d06092810cf918cefdba54bb78c03561965f82352bc0:0
- value
- 518033368
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7453023a17c8855eca2622b0c8beb3b46093ac02 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bc4poGwYykhUXd9z5atgm7gVuucq6N2xg